Botanical Theme Invitations for Weddings in Surat

Botanical Theme Invitations have become the defining stationery choice for Surat couples who want their wedding aesthetic to feel lush, elegant, and deeply personal. Inspired by trailing leaves, pressed botanicals, watercolour blooms, and earthy textures, these cards set the mood long before guests arrive at the mandap. Whether you are hosting an intimate gathering at a garden venue in Adajan or a grand celebration at a banquet hall in Vesu, nature inspired wedding cards translate your love for the outdoors into a tangible, keepsake-worthy first impression. Paired with eco friendly wedding stationery choices like seed paper or recycled stock, your invitation suite becomes as meaningful as the ceremony itself.

Quick Answer

Botanical Theme Invitations are wedding and event invitation cards designed around nature motifs — leaves, wildflowers, ferns, eucalyptus, and watercolour botanicals. In Surat, they typically cost between ₹35 and ₹300 per card depending on paper quality, printing technique, and finishing. They suit garden, outdoor, and heritage venue weddings and are available in both digital and premium printed formats through local and online stationery studios.

What Makes Botanical Theme Invitations the Right Choice for a Surat Wedding?

Surat is a city that blends Gujarati festivity with a growing appetite for contemporary aesthetics. Couples here are increasingly choosing Botanical Theme Invitations because they bridge the traditional reverence for nature — auspicious leaves, floral rangoli, garden mandaps — with a modern, Instagram-worthy visual language. Floral Wedding Invitations featuring marigold watercolours or jasmine vines feel culturally resonant while still appearing fresh and global. Beyond aesthetics, botanical designs are highly versatile. A single design language can carry across the main wedding card, mehndi invite, haldi insert, and reception card, creating a cohesive suite that impresses guests from the moment the envelope arrives. Surat's thriving textile heritage also influences stationery — many local designers blend block-print botanical motifs with Gujarati typography, producing cards that feel rooted in place rather than generic.

Popular Design Styles and Paper Finishes to Explore

The world of Botanical Theme Invitations is broader than most couples realise. Watercolour washes with hand-painted ferns and peonies remain the most requested style in Surat, lending a soft, romantic quality ideal for morning-light outdoor weddings. Line-art botanicals — fine black-ink illustrations of eucalyptus or monstera — offer a minimalist, contemporary feel preferred by couples planning rooftop or terrace receptions. For heritage or haveli-style venues in Nanpura or the old city, block-print botanical stamps on kraft or handmade paper create an artisanal, heirloom look. Green Leaf Wedding Stationery using deep forest greens, gold foil leaf accents, and matte lamination is especially popular for December and January weddings when couples want a rich, winter-garden palette. Finishing choices — letterpress, foil stamping, laser cutting, thermography — each add a different tactile quality and price point to your final suite.

How Much Do Botanical Theme Invitations Cost in Surat?

Pricing for Botanical Theme Invitations in Surat varies considerably based on four factors: paper quality, printing method, customisation depth, and order quantity. At the entry level, digitally printed Garden Theme Wedding Cards on standard 300 GSM art card cost between ₹35 and ₹80 per set when ordered in quantities above 200. Mid-range suites featuring duplex board, spot UV coating, or hand-painted envelope liners typically run ₹100 to ₹180 per set. Premium options — think letterpress printing on cotton rag paper, gold foil botanicals, or laser-cut leaf borders with ribbon binding — can reach ₹200 to ₹350 per set. Luxury Wedding Stationery Design packages, which include a coordinated suite of main card, inserts, envelope, and RSVP card, often start at ₹25,000 for 100 sets and scale upward. Digital-only botanical invitations (WhatsApp and email formats) cost between ₹2,000 and ₹8,000 for a fully animated or static designer file, making them a smart complement to printed suites.

Eco-Friendly and Handmade Options: Marrying Sustainability with Celebration

A growing segment of Surat couples specifically seeks eco friendly wedding stationery to align their celebration with personal values. Seed paper botanical invitations are a standout choice — guests can plant the card after the wedding and watch wildflowers or herbs bloom, extending the celebration's story. Handmade paper wedding cards crafted from recycled cotton or banana fibre have a beautifully textured surface that makes watercolour botanical prints look especially organic and rich. Soy-based inks, vegetable-dye printing, and water-based laminates are further options that reduce the environmental footprint of a large invitation order. Many designers also offer digital-first suites where a premium printed card is sent only to immediate family, while the broader guest list receives a beautifully animated digital version — a practical, cost-effective, and planet-friendly approach increasingly popular at Surat weddings.

What Should You Check Before Finalising Your Botanical Invitation Order?

Before committing to any Nature Inspired Wedding Cards studio or printer in Surat, couples should request a physical sample of the paper stock and printing finish — photographs on screens rarely capture the true feel of foil or texture. Confirm the timeline: most quality botanical card orders require 15 to 25 days for production after artwork approval, and adding handmade paper wedding cards or foil finishing can extend this by a further week. Verify the minimum order quantity, as some specialty printers require 100 sets minimum while others accommodate smaller intimate-wedding runs of 25 to 50 sets. Review the proofing process carefully — cultural details like family names, gotra mentions, and auspicious shlokas must be checked in the local script as well as English. Finally, clarify packaging: Botanical Theme Invitations with laser-cut edges or embellishments need protective packaging to arrive guest-ready, and wedding invitation printing Surat studios should offer sturdy mailer boxes or tissue-wrapped bundles as standard.

Botanical Theme Invitation Types: Comparing Your Options

Option/Setup TypeAdvantagesLimitationsRecommended Use Case
Digital Print on Art CardAffordable (₹35–₹80/set), fast turnaround, high colour fidelityLess tactile, not eco-friendly, feels standardLarge guest lists, budget-conscious weddings
Watercolour on Handmade PaperOrganic texture, unique look, eco friendly wedding stationery appealHigher cost (₹120–₹200/set), longer lead timeIntimate weddings, sustainability-focused couples
Foil Stamped Botanical CardsPremium, luxurious shine, impressive on arrivalCostly (₹180–₹300/set), minimum orders applyLuxury wedding stationery design, VIP guest lists
Seed Paper InvitationsPlantable, memorable, zero waste after useHumidity-sensitive, limited colour rangeEco-conscious couples, winter weddings in Surat
Laser-Cut Leaf Border CardsDramatic, three-dimensional, Instagram-worthyFragile in transit, needs protective packagingDestination weddings, outdoor or garden venues
Digital Animated InvitationsInstant delivery, very affordable (₹2,000–₹8,000), shareableNo physical keepsake, screen-dependentBroad guest list, supplementary to printed cards

Expert Recommendation

Best for Intimate Celebrations

For guest lists of 50 to 100, invest in handmade paper wedding cards with watercolour botanicals and hand-calligraphed names. The personal, artisanal quality makes each card feel like a gift rather than a formality, which resonates deeply at close-knit Surat family gatherings.

Best for Large Gujarati Weddings

For 300+ guests, choose digitally printed floral wedding invitations on duplex board with spot UV coating. This balances visual impact with cost efficiency. Order a premium foil-stamped version for VIP guests and family elders to add a layer of distinction without redesigning the entire suite.

Best for Eco-Conscious Couples

Combine a seed paper main card with a digital botanical invitation sent via WhatsApp for the broader guest list. This eco friendly wedding stationery approach dramatically reduces paper waste while keeping the physical card meaningful and plantable — a conversation starter that guests genuinely remember.

Best for Destination or Outdoor Venue Weddings

Garden theme wedding cards with laser-cut leaf borders and earthy kraft envelopes perfectly prime guests for an outdoor or garden venue celebration. The design signals the atmosphere before guests even arrive and works beautifully for farmhouse or resort weddings on the outskirts of Surat.

Best for Heritage or Haveli Venues

Opt for nature inspired wedding cards using block-print botanical motifs on cotton rag or recycled paper in deep jewel tones — forest green, burgundy, and gold. This palette feels historically rich and pairs naturally with the architectural grandeur of heritage properties and old-city venues in Surat.

Best for Budget-Conscious Couples

A fully designed digital botanical suite, animated for WhatsApp sharing, combined with a single premium printed card for immediate family keeps costs between ₹3,000 and ₹10,000 total. Wedding invitation printing Surat studios often offer affordable combo packages that include both formats at a bundled rate.

💰 Cost / Quality Factors

  • Paper weight and texture significantly affect perceived quality and print outcome
  • Foil and letterpress finishes add 40–80% to base printing costs but elevate the final product
  • Order quantity has the largest single impact on per-unit cost — larger runs reduce unit price
  • Handmade or specialty papers have longer lead times and higher material costs
  • Packaging (mailer boxes, tissue, ribbon) adds ₹10–₹30 per set but protects investment

⚠️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Ordering without requesting a physical sample and relying solely on screen mockups
  • Leaving insufficient lead time, especially for handmade or foil botanical orders
  • Forgetting to budget for inserts — mehndi, haldi, and reception cards add to total cost
  • Overlooking cultural details like gotra, shlokas, or Gujarati script accuracy in proofing
  • Choosing a finish (high-gloss) incompatible with the chosen botanical print style
  • Not confirming packaging quality, leading to damaged cards before they reach guests

People Also Ask

Are botanical theme invitations suitable for traditional Gujarati weddings?
Absolutely. Many Surat designers blend botanical motifs with Gujarati script, traditional mangal symbols, and earthy colour palettes like ochre, forest green, and ivory. The result feels culturally rooted without being dated. Marigold, jasmine, and lotus botanical prints are particularly popular because they carry auspicious significance in Gujarati wedding traditions.
How early should I order botanical theme invitations for my Surat wedding?
Place your order at least 6 to 8 weeks before the wedding date. This allows 2 weeks for design finalisation and approval, 15 to 25 days for printing and finishing, and a buffer for any courier delays. For peak wedding season orders between November and February, start even earlier as local studios book up fast.
Can I get a digital botanical invitation instead of a printed one?
Yes. Digital botanical invitations — animated videos or high-resolution static designs shared via WhatsApp — cost between ₹2,000 and ₹8,000 and are delivered in days. Many couples use both: a premium printed card for close family and a digital version for the wider guest list, keeping costs manageable without compromising on aesthetics.
What paper types work best for botanical watercolour invitation designs?
Handmade paper, cotton rag paper, and textured watercolour-finish cardstock all complement watercolour botanical prints beautifully. They allow ink to sit slightly absorbed rather than sitting on a glossy surface, which gives colours a natural, painterly quality. Avoid high-gloss coatings for watercolour styles as they flatten the delicate tonal variations.
How many inserts should a botanical invitation suite include?
A complete suite typically includes a main wedding card, a venue or map card, individual inserts for mehndi, haldi, and reception functions, and sometimes an RSVP card. Some couples also add a welcome note or itinerary insert. For botanical suites, a coordinated envelope liner with a leaf or floral print ties the whole set together elegantly.
What is the minimum order quantity for botanical invitations in Surat?
Most mid-range and premium printers in Surat require a minimum of 100 sets, while digital-print studios may offer runs of 25 to 50 sets for intimate weddings. Specialty handmade and foil studios often have higher minimums of 150 to 200 sets. Always confirm this upfront, especially for smaller celebrations in venues like private bungalows or boutique resorts.
Is seed paper a practical choice for wedding invitations in Surat's climate?
Seed paper works well as long as it is kept dry and away from humidity before use. Surat's monsoon season, from June to September, can affect seed paper if stored improperly, so ensure guests are instructed to plant it promptly or store it in a sealed envelope. During winter wedding season, seed paper is a practical and delightful eco-friendly option.
Can botanical invitation designs be customised for mehendi or haldi specifically?
Yes. Mehndi function inserts typically feature warmer botanicals — marigold, hibiscus, and henna-leaf motifs — while haldi inserts often use turmeric-yellow palettes with marigold or sunflower accents. Designers can create function-specific botanical variations that share the same overall design language, keeping your suite cohesive while giving each event its own distinct identity.

What is the typical delivery time for botanical invitation orders in Surat?
Standard digital-print botanical cards take 10 to 15 working days after proof approval. Handmade paper, foil-stamped, or laser-cut botanical suites typically require 20 to 28 working days. Always add a buffer of 3 to 5 days for courier delivery to guests, especially those outside Surat or in smaller towns of South Gujarat.
Can I get bilingual (Gujarati and English) botanical theme invitations in Surat?
Yes. Most established Surat stationery studios offer bilingual layouts as standard for Gujarati weddings. The botanical design elements frame both scripts elegantly. Confirm with your designer that they have a native Gujarati language reviewer for proofing, as font rendering errors in Gujarati script are a common but avoidable mistake.
Are botanical invitations appropriate for non-Hindu or inter-community weddings in Surat?
Botanical and floral designs are non-denominational by nature, making them ideal for inter-community, Jain, Muslim, or Christian weddings in Surat. Since the imagery is rooted in nature rather than religion, couples from any background can adopt the botanical aesthetic without any cultural conflict or misrepresentation.
What colour palettes work best for botanical invitations for a winter Surat wedding?
For Surat's peak winter wedding season (November to February), deep jewel-tone palettes — forest green, burgundy, navy, and gold — are most popular for botanical designs. Dusty rose, sage, and ivory work beautifully for daytime ceremonies, while midnight green with gold foil botanicals creates a dramatic, luxurious feel for evening receptions.
Do botanical theme invitations cost more than traditional Gujarati wedding cards?
At the entry level, costs are comparable — both start around ₹35 to ₹60 per set for digital prints. However, premium botanical finishes like foil stamping, laser cutting, and handmade paper can push costs higher than a standard traditional card. The overall suite cost depends far more on paper and printing technique than on the botanical versus traditional design choice.
Can botanical theme invitations be used for events other than weddings in Surat?
Absolutely. Botanical Theme Invitations work beautifully for baby showers, anniversary parties, corporate events with a garden theme, and festive gatherings like Navratri or Diwali parties held at outdoor or heritage venues. The versatile nature-inspired aesthetic translates across celebration types without feeling out of place.
Is it possible to match my botanical invitation design to my wedding decor in Surat?
Yes, and many Surat couples now brief their stationery designer and decor vendor together to ensure palette and motif alignment. When your Green Leaf Wedding Stationery echoes the trailing eucalyptus and white blooms used in your mandap decor, the entire wedding experience feels intentional and visually cohesive from invitation to ceremony.
